Arthur Porter, Walker County, Texas, 1867

Arthur Porter registered to vote in Walker County on July 31, 1867. He reported Tennessee as his birthplace and 5 years in Texas, 5 of them in Walker County. The registrar wrote "Colored" beside his name. Walker County registered 1,373 freedmen in 1867, 68% of its voters.

Sources

This entry comes from the 1867 to 1870 Texas voter registration, the Texas Secretary of State registration lists held by the Texas State Library and Archives Commission. It sits on page 1 of the Walker County volume, written out by hand. About Enslaved Texas.
